Adobe Digital Editions is an engaging new way to read and manage eBooks and other digital publications. Digital Editions is built from the ground up as a lightweight, Rich Internet Application (RIA). Digital Editions works online and offline, and supports PDF and XHTMLâ”based content as well as Flash SWF for rich interactivity.

Stands in a long tradtion of bloated, buggy applications from Adobe.
The (clean) interface is quite nice. But that's the only good thing.
-The app is based on Flash, so it's a resource hog (flip a few pages and you'll see the cpu fan spike).
-No font anti-aliasing. That's a HUGE problem.
-Bunch of DRM crap.
Adobe says it is a "lightweight" app meant for reading. Well... lightweight only in size (a few MB). Responsiveness from a GB app.
